WIFI技术
直播中

张波

7年用户 1381经验值
私信 关注
[问答]

CYW43455使用wpa_cli status和wl status后,会显示不同的频率,为什么?

你好 IFX,
测试执行
STA 是CYW43455 。

  • AP 频道 =165
  • 安装无线网络
  • 加入接入点(使用wl join 或 wpa_cli)
  • 通过"wl status" 和"wpa_cli status" 查看 STA 的频率 状态(" wlstatus" 和" wpa_cli status" 分别显示频道 165 和freq=5825 )。
  • 更改AP 频道 为 36。
  • 通过"wlstatus" 和"wpa_cli status" 查看 STA 的频率 状态(" wlstatus" 和" wpa_cli status " 分别显示  通道 36和 freq=5180)。
  • 更改AP 频道 为 165。
  • 通过"wl status" 和"wpa_cli status" 为 STA 检查频率状态。 (频道 165 由"wl status"和 freq=5180 由"wpa_cli status" 显示)。  ).
接入点正在设置信道 165,但使用"wpa_cli status" 后,频率显示出错。
在相同的 AP 设置中,使用"wlstatus" 后,信道显示正确。
请问差异的原因是什么?

回帖(1)

张玲

2024-7-5 17:26:10
us" 和 "wpa_cli status" 查看 STA 的频率状态("wl status" 和 "wpa_cli status" 分别显示通道 165 和 freq=5825)。

首先,我们需要了解 "wl status" 和 "wpa_cli status" 这两个命令的作用:

1. "wl status":这是一个用于显示无线接口状态的命令,它提供了关于无线连接的一些基本信息,如信道、频率等。

2. "wpa_cli status":这是一个用于显示 WPA 客户端状态的命令,它提供了关于 WPA 连接的一些详细信息,如频率、加密类型等。

现在我们来分析为什么 "wl status" 和 "wpa_cli status" 显示的频率不同:

1. 信道和频率的关系:在无线通信中,信道和频率是相互关联的。信道是频率的一个单位,通常以 MHz 为单位。例如,信道 1 对应于 2412 MHz,信道 36 对应于 5180 MHz,信道 165 对应于 5825 MHz。

2. 不同的命令可能使用不同的单位或表示方式:在您的测试中,"wl status" 显示的是信道,而 "wpa_cli status" 显示的是频率。这可能是由于这两个命令在显示信息时采用了不同的单位或表示方式。

3. 测试环境和设备差异:在实际测试过程中,可能存在一些环境因素或设备差异,导致 "wl status" 和 "wpa_cli status" 显示的频率略有不同。这种情况下,建议您仔细检查测试环境和设备设置,确保它们是一致的。

综上所述,"wl status" 和 "wpa_cli status" 显示的频率不同可能是由于它们采用了不同的单位或表示方式,或者是由于测试环境和设备差异导致的。建议您在分析结果时,注意这些差异,并根据实际情况进行调整。
举报

更多回帖

发帖
×
20
完善资料,
赚取积分